OVERVIEW/BASIC FUNCTION

Job duties include but are not limited to:

  • Provide our guests with 5-star ultra-luxury customer service thriving to go the extra mile at all times by being intuitive, refined and engaging
  • Assist hotel team with responsibility to ensure the protection of guests, patrons, and associates; their property, hotel property, building and grounds. Enforce hotel rules, regulations, and policies as well as the departments rules, policies, and standards.
  • Handles all guest interactions with the highest level of hospitality and professionalism; resolves customer complaints; assist customers with inquiries in connection with hotel services, hours of operations, key hotel personnel, in-house events, directions, etc.
  • Respond to all emergency calls including Emergency Response team calls,
  • Display complete knowledge of the fire/life System and all support systems, their functions and emergency response procedures.
  • Patrol property noting and correcting safety, security, and fire hazards. Able walk/run upstairs carrying a fire extinguisher.
  • Share duties in Security Operations Center with emergency and department phone monitoring, closed circuit television monitoring, alarm monitoring, vendor/solicitor/visitor access, lost & found & key control.
  • Write comprehensive incident reports involving thefts, internal/external guest injuries, damaged property, unusual occurrences, normal patrolling results and conduct thorough investigations. Maintain report records, assist and follow-up on investigations.  
  • Patrol the interior, exterior and perimeter of property via foot and cart to preserve order and protect property and assets in different environmental situations.
  • Provide basic security services, key control, guest, and function room lock problems/reprogramming, guestroom safe malfunctions, and lock out.
  • Provide basic First Aid/ CPR when needed.
  • Project an image of friendliness, professionalism, and willingness to provide personalized services to all property guests, workers, and neighboring businesses, whether over the phone or in person.
  • Works harmoniously and professionally with co-workers and supervisors
  • Maintain professional attitude when handling any crises.
  • Be able to work with minimal supervision
  • Maintain confidentiality of guest information and pertinent hotel data.

QUALIFICATIONS

Experience. Experience as a Security Officer for a luxury or ultra-luxury property.

Education.  High school or equivalent

General Skills:

  • Refined verbal and written communication skills
  • CPR/AED/First Aid Certificates preferred
  • At least 1+ years of security experience, preferably within luxury or ultra-luxury hotels
  • Strong problem-solving skills.
  • Reading, writing and oral proficiency in the English language.
  • Proficient in basic computer skills and able to perform job functions with attention to detail
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Must be flexible with schedule - Able to work weekdays, weekends, holidays, & any shifts dependent on business needs.

Pay:  The pay rate for this position is between $27.35 - $30.39/hour. This is the pay range for this position that the Hotel reasonably expects to pay. Decisions regarding individual rates will be based on a number of factors, such as experience, type of hotel luxury experience and/or Fine Dining Restaurant Experience.
